comparemela.com

Top Locations Tagged with 1272 Parkview

1272 Parkview in India - 603103/Lodging near kazhipattur/Lodging near Chennai

1). OYO 1272 Hotel Parkview INN

vimarsana © 2020. All Rights Reserved.